2006 Kia Carens vs. 1979 Matra-Simca Rancho

To start off, 2006 Kia Carens is newer by 27 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1979 Matra-Simca Rancho.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1979 Matra-Simca Rancho would be higher. At 1,989 cc (4 cylinders), 2006 Kia Carens is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2006 Kia Carens (111 HP @ 4000 RPM) has 32 more horse power than 1979 Matra-Simca Rancho. (79 HP @ 5600 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 2006 Kia Carens should accelerate faster than 1979 Matra-Simca Rancho.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2006 Kia Carens weights approximately 868 kg more than 1979 Matra-Simca Rancho.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Both vehicles are front wheel drive (FWD). Which offers better traction when its slippery than rear w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2006 Kia Carens (250 Nm @ 2000 RPM) has 134 more torque (in Nm) than 1979 Matra-Simca Rancho. (116 Nm @ 3000 RPM). This means 2006 Kia Carens will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1979 Matra-Simca Rancho. 2006 Kia Carens has automatic transmission and 1979 Matra-Simca Rancho has manual transmission. 1979 Matra-Simca Rancho will offer better control over acceleration and deceleration in addition to better fuel efficiency overall. 2006 Kia Carens will be easier to drive especially in heavy traffic.
